1.?4 <br /> PROPOSED AMENDMENTS TO ORANGE COUNTY <br /> SUBDIVISION REGULATIONS <br /> SECTION V . IMPROVEMENTS <br /> Before a Final Plat of a subdivision shall be <br /> approved , improvements shalt be provided as follows , <br /> or a security bond, or cash , or a satisfactory , <br /> irrevocable Letter of credit by an approved <br /> institution and as approved by the Orange County <br /> Attorney shall be posted with Orange County by the <br /> subdivider to provide for the completion of the. <br /> requi red improvements . <br /> Where a neighborhood or homeowners ' association or <br /> simiLar Legal entity is to be responsible for the <br /> maintenance and control of any improvements required <br /> as part of subdivision approval , the subdivider sha L L <br /> file with the Planning Department and record with the <br /> final plat , a declaration of covenants and <br /> restrictions , articles of incorporation and by—Laws as <br /> approved by the County Attorney that will govern the <br /> maintenance and control of such improvements . <br /> Provisions shall include but not be limited to the <br /> following : <br /> [a) The association shall be established before <br /> any homes are sold and any building occupied ; <br /> (b ) Membership shall be mandatory for each home <br /> buyer and all successive buyers ; <br /> ( c ) The association shall be responsible for the <br /> Liability insurance , Local. taxes and maintenance <br /> of recreation and other facilities , including <br /> streets and utility lines ; <br /> ( d) The homeowners must pay their pro rata share <br /> of the casts , and any sums Levied by the <br /> association that remain unpaid shall become a Lien <br /> on the individual homeowner ' s property which shall. <br /> be subordinate only to tax and mortgage Liens ; <br /> [ e) If all or any portion of the property held by <br /> the association is being disposed of, or if the <br /> association is dissolved , adequate recreation <br /> space shall be deeded to Orange County or the <br /> appropriate unit of local government to satisfy <br /> the requirements for public recreation space under <br /> Section IV—R-7—b of this Ordinance ; <br /> [ f) The owner of each dwelling unit or tot shall have <br /> voting rights in the association ; and <br />
